US Army soldiers were demoted to a lower rank after they broke coronavirus lockdown in South Korea to go to a bar. The three military officers sneaked out of Camp Humphreys near Anjeong-ri and headed to a nearby watering hole.

They then returned to the base through a hole in the fence. Movement has been tightly controlled in South Korea, which has made a huge effort to keep its coronavirus deaths low.
